Pig iron

Pig iron, also known as crude iron, is an intermediate good used by the iron industry in the production of steel, which is developed by smelting iron ore in a blast furnace. Pig iron has a high carbon content, typically 3.8–4.7%, along with silica and other constituents of dross, which makes it brittle and not useful directly as a material except for limited applications. A review on CO2 mitigation in the Iron and Steel industry

The reduction of iron ore (Fe 2 O 3) to pig iron, directly with coke (Eq. 1) produces CO 2 emissions related to the reaction. The specific emissions related to the This process which directly generates liquid metal through a carbo-thermic reduction is highly carbon-intense; up to 2000 kg CO2 /t pig iron are reported [23, 24]. Applications in the Pig Iron Plant Industry Application

The blast furnace produces iron from iron ore. Iron ore and coke are fed alternately from the furnace top, while a blast of hot air is blown from the furnace bottom. The CO2 gas generated by the combustion of coke reduces iron ore to iron. There are four main types of iron ore deposit: massive hematite, which is the most commonly mined, magnetite, titanomagnetite, and pisolitic ironstone. Hot Briquetted Iron (HBI) is a premium form of DRI that has been compacted at a temperature greater than 650° C at time of compaction and has a density greater than 5,000 kilograms per cubic metre (5,000 kg/m 3 ). Direct reduced iron is iron ore in the form of lumps, fines or pellets that have had the oxygen removed by using hydrogen and carbon monoxide. Typical sources of carbon monoxide are natural gas, coal gas, and coal.
